Webmestic cat a threat to native wildlife species whenever cats are permit-ted to live or roam outdoors. While indoor cats pose little threat to native wildlife, free-ranging and feral cats cause severe ecological impacts. Domestic cats are respon-sible for the extinction of numerous mammals, reptiles, and at least 33 bird species globally.8 A ...

WebJul 21, 2024 · The Dallas Morning News July 21, 2024 - 12:00am Texas is home to the last remaining populations of the U.S. ocelot, a small and beautiful cat that is often called the little leopard. Researchers estimate that only 50 to 80 of these magnificent and mysterious cats exist in Texas.
